So I finally got around to reporting my buckle sticking issues to NHTSA. We actually had issues with the old style, wrote to Graco, were sent the new style, and just lived with that one sticking occasionally. But I finally made the report because I was paranoid that it would be stuck in an emergency. NHTSA advised me to contact Graco again because there were some changes made to the new buckle at the end of 2012. Let me tell you, customer service asks a lot fewer questions when you say, "The NHTSA told me to ask you..." :)

Anyway, got the new buckle, old ones sent to NHTSA, and I've got to say I'm quite happy with it. No sticking, easy to open, and my newly 5yo can finally buckle himself. I will post a pic next time we go somewhere, because the button looks slightly recessed compared to my old new style. I don't know if that is a problem or defect? But it seems to be working fine.

Yeah, the newer buckles of this style are definitely easier to operate than the older ones (clearly some running changes have been made to the internal components of this particular Amsafe buckle) but they're still far from easy and I still don't care for them. But they are definitely less horrible than they used to be.
